SUBJECT: Contract Award for Force Main Flow Diversion from Sagemont Lift Station to Southeast Wastewater Treatment Plant (WWTP).
RECOMMENDATION: Award a Construction Contract to Main Lane Industries Ltd. for Force Main Flow Diversion from Sagemont Lift Station to Southeast Wastewater Treatment Plant (WWTP) and appropriate funds.
PROJECT NOTICE/JUSTIFICATION: This project is part of the City’s Capital Improvement Plan (CIP) Consolidation Package for wastewater facilities and is required to control operations and maintenance cost and ensure regulatory compliance.
The work to be performed under this contract award is necessary to maintain compliance with Houston's wastewater consent decree with EPA and TCEQ.
DESCRIPTION/SCOPE: This project consists of the construction of a 36-inch force main by combination of open cut and trenchless construction methods, including installation of valves, connections and appurtenances. The Contract duration for this project is 540 calendar days. This project was designed by HDR Engineering Inc.
LOCATION: The project area is generally bound by Fuqua Street on the north, Beamer Ditch on the south, Sageville Drive on the east and Kingspoint Road on the west.
BIDS: This project was advertised for bidding on May 26, 2023. Bids were received on June 22, 2023. The Three (3) bids are as follows:

AWARD: It is recommended that this construction contract be awarded to Main Lane Industries Ltd. with a low bid of $20,163,821.00 and Addenda Numbers 1 and 2 be made a part of this Contract.
PROJECT COST: The total cost of this project is $22,840,400.00 to be appropriated as follows:

Testing Services will be provided by Paradigm Consultants, Inc. under a previously approved contract.
Construction Management Services will be provided by Sowells Consulting Engineers, LLC under a previously approved contract.
HIRE HOUSTON FIRST: The proposed contract requires compliance with the City’s ‘Hire Houston First’ (HHF) ordinance that promotes economic opportunity for Houston business and supports job creation. In this case company Main Lane Industries Ltd. is a designated HHF company, but they were the successful awardee without application of the HHF preference.
PAY OR PLAY PROGRAM: The proposed contract requires compliance with the City’s ‘Pay or Play’ ordinance regarding health benefits for employees of City contractors. In this case, the Contractor provides health benefits to eligible employees in compliance with City policy.
M/WSBE PARTICIPATION: The contractor has submitted the following proposed program to satisfy the 13.00% MBE goal and 7.00% WBE goal for this project.
